Dress Code and Uniform Policy

We believe there is a direct relationship between being well groomed and properly dressed and having productive work habits for school.

We believe that the focus of the school day is to be on the formation of the whole child. We also believe that while we monitor dress code, compliance with the policy ensures that teachers and students may be freed to pursue our spiritual and educational objectives. To eliminate confusion and insure high standards of dress, we require that certain items of the uniform be purchased through Schoolbelles Uniform Company. These items are noted below.

Girls in Grades K-3 Uniform

  • Schoolbelles plaid jumpers – (no higher than 2” above the knees) with a tailored white blouse.
  • Docker style (navy, black, or dark grey) slacks with a Schoolbelles white, navy, or light grey polo. Polo shirts need to be either the banded waist style or they must be tucked in.

Girls in Grades 4-8 Uniform

  • Schoolbelles plaid skirt – (no higher than 2” above the knees) with a Schoolbelles white, navy, or light grey polo. Polo shirts need to be either the banded waist style or they must be tucked in.
  • Docker style (navy, black, or dark grey) slacks with a Schoolbelles white, navy, or light grey polo. Polo shirts need to be either the banded waist style or they must be tucked in.

Boys in Grades K-8 Uniform

  • Docker style/cotton twill trousers in navy, black, or dark grey with a Schoolbelles white, navy, or light grey polo.

Physical Education Uniform (Kindergarten – Grade 8)

  • Dark gym shorts (navy, black)
  • Sweat pants maybe worn during the colder months. Sweat pants should be in either navy or black.
  • Physical Education t – shirt (navy with logo) – Jim Meyer Sporting Goods Store
  • Tennis shoes

Students in kindergarten may wear their physical education uniform throughout the day on days that they are scheduled for physical education class. The physical education uniform will replace the school uniform on those days. This is for kindergarten only.

Dress Code for all Students Grades K-8

  • Navy blue walking shorts may be worn during August and September and May and June. Shorts must be worn with the uniform polo. Shorts are to be knee length and may have no more then one pocket on each side.
  • Belts must be worn with trousers and pants that have belt loops.
  • Socks must be worn above the shoe line and must be a solid color: white, navy, black, or grey.
  • Solid colored sweaters in grey, navy, green, white, and gold may be worn over the blouse or polo.
  • School Spirit Wear sweatshirts may also be worn over the blouse or polo.
  • Only solid-colored brown or black dress shoes with a back and heels that do not exceed 1½” are to be worn by all students.
  • Students are not to wear make-up. (This includes nail polish and lip gloss) Due to certain allergies, asthma, and other health concerns, no cologne or perfume shall be worn by boys or girls.
  • Jewelry may not be worn. Wristwatches and one pair of small (post) earrings are permitted.
  • Hair is to be (clean, well-groomed) neatly cut/styled. No fad hairstyles are permitted. No extreme colors are permitted. Hair may not hang down below the eyebrows in front of or on the student’s face. Boys may not have hair below the ears, and hair on the back of the head must be above the top of the collar line.
  • Plain white short-sleeved undershirts may be worn under the polo/blouse, but may not be visible below the bottom of the polo/blouse.
  • Slacks/trousers should be worn at the waist level.

Dress Code Violations

  • Grades K-3
    • One written reminder to parent/guardian(s) regarding violation
    • Parent/Guardian(s) will be contacted by the teacher regarding the second or additional violations
  • Grades 4-8
    • One written warning for any violation
    • Detention for second or additional violations

Non Uniform Days

  • Spirit wear shirt or a plain navy, grey, gold, or green shirt and jeans may be worn on designated dress down days.
  • No jeans or tennis shoes are to be worn on designated dress up days. No high heels, sandals, or backless shoes are to be worn due to safety concerns.
  • Skirts/dresses must be no shorter than 2” above the knees. Short shorts, mini skirts, mini dresses, and spandex are inappropriate. And not permitted to be worn.
  • Shirts, blouses and dresses must completely cover the abdomen, back, and shoulders. Cleavage must not be visible. Shirts or tops must completely cover the waistband of pants or skirts with no midriff, upper torso, or undergarments visible. Spaghetti straps, tube tops, midriff tops, tank tops and see through garments are not permitted. Shirts with rock groups, inappropriate language or inappropriate pictures are not acceptable.
  • Teachers and the principal make the final decision about what is appropriate if a question arises.
  • A student has the option to wear a school uniform on non uniform days.
